Glass Ball as Bullet Solubility System: Cyclopentene with Water

Components:
   (1) Water; H2O; [7732-18-5]  NIST Chemistry WebBook for detail
   (2) Cyclopentene; C5H8; [142-29-0]  NIST Chemistry WebBook for detail

Original Measurements:
   Natarajan, G.S.; Venkatachalam, K.A., J. Chem. Eng. Data 1972, 17, 328-9.

Variables:
   Temperature = One temperature: 25 °C

Prepared By:
   M.C. Haulait-Pirson, G.T. Hefter

Experimental Remarks:

   The solubility of cyclopentene in water was reported to be 8.978 x 10-3 mol L-1 at 25 °C.a Assuming a solution density of 1.00 g mL-1 the corresponding mass percent and mole fraction (s1 solubilities, calculated by the compilers, are respectively 0.0611 g(1)/100 g sln and 1.62 x 10-4.

Solubility data are also presented as a function of temperature in various salt solutions.

Experimental Data:   (Notes on the Nomenclature)
   Notes:
   Table 1  a  It should be noted that although the authors state that the solubility refers to "water" the context in the paper is ambiguous and the data were probably obtained in 0.001 mol L-1 HNO3 solution.

Method/Apparatus/Procedure:
   15 mL of the aqueous medium was equilibrated with 1 mL of (1) by mechanical shaking in a thermostatted glass burette. After settling (judged visually), 5 mL of the aqueous layer was withdrawn and the olefin content was determined by titration with bromine using standard procedures.

Source and Purity of Materials:
   (1) Prepared by dehydration of cyclopentanol and then washed, dried, and fractioned. Purity (not specified) was determined by chromatography.
   (2) Not specified.

Estimated Errors:
   Solubility: not specified.
   Temperature: ±0.05 K
